India, Oct. 4 -- Palestinians in Gaza have seen decades of conflict and ruin, but remained hopeful on Saturday that the US President Donald Trump would keep up pressure on Israel to end the ongoing two-year-old war that has killed tens of thousands and displaced the entire population of more than two million.
Apart from the 20-point US plan for Gaza, another thing that is fueling the new hope is Hamas's declaration that it was ready to hand over hostages and accept some terms of Trump's plan to end the conflict, while calling for more talks on several key issues.
